Before we get started, there was never an inline Subaru motor in an Impreza. Only the 2 or 3 cylinder cars we don't get in the US (except for older models) have inline motors. Every 4 or 6 cylinder motor Subaru makes is boxer style.

Anyway:

1993 - 2001: No WRXs or WRX STis in the US. Plenty of Imprezas, though. 1.8L (EJ18), 2.2L (EJ22) were the basic engines that were offered through most of the range. In 1998, the 2.5RS model came out, and up through 2001, they came with the 2.5L (EJ251) non-turbo engine. At the time, this was the fastest Impreza you could buy.

2002 - 2003 - WRX Bugeye. The first introduction of the WRX to the US. Had a 2.0L turbo charged engine (EJ205) with a TD04-13G turbo.

2004-2005 - Affectionatley known as the blob-eye. The first introduction of the WRX STi to the US. The WRX had the same motor as 2002-2003, while the STi had a 2.5L turbo charged engine (EJ257) with an IHI VF-39 turbo. In 2005, the STi got aluminum suspension pieces, like control arms and lateral links.

2006 - Yes another facelift to the current "corporate" nose. WRX Displacement gets bumped up to 2.5L (EJ255, I believe) but continues to use the TD04-13G turbo. The STi remains relatively unchanged with the addition of a wing on the top of the roof and an underbody diffuser.
